Instructions
-
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a 9x13-inch baking pan.
-
In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, baking soda, and salt until well combined.
-
Add the softened butter to the dry ingredients and mix until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
-
In a separate bowl, whisk together the milk, eggs, and vanilla extract.
-
Slowly p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ients, stirring until just combined. Be careful not to overmix.
-
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and spread it out evenly.
-
Bake in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
-
Once baked, remove the cake from the oven and let it c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.
-
Serve the cake on its own or dust with powdered sugar for an extra touch of sweetness. Enjoy!
